Description

RickySHD's Vanilla Vision Logo

RickySHD's Vanilla Vision is a performance-friendly enhancement modpack that preserves the true Minecraft feeling while delivering deeper immersion, numerous fixes, and quality-of-life improvements. Every mod has been carefully selected to enhance lighting, atmosphere, and smoothness — all without breaking world compatibility or FPS stability.

🌍 Who is this pack for?

This modpack is for you if:

  • you love exploring — thanks to Distant Horizons and Visual Effects+ your world will feel vast and alive.
  • you enjoy building — use Litematica to construct exactly what you want, how you want.
  • you're a content creator — create cinematic timelapses and thumbnails with Flashback's powerful recording and in-game editing tools.

🔧 Manual Tweaks

Depending on your setup, various mods and resource packs can be disabled to further improve performance. Below is a list of common adjustments, ordered by their impact on performance:

  • (🔺High) Distant Horizons's rendering can be disabled or tuned down to reduce CPU load. Alternatively, leave it running while AFK to pre-generate all LODs.
  • (🔺High) Iris Shader are GPU-intensive and disabled by default. Some shaders may also have compatibility issues with other resources.
  • (🔸Medium) Fresh Animations may cause stuttering on low-end PCs when many mobs are on screen; disable if necessary.
  • (🔹Low) Flashback Recording can be resource-heavy during long sessions; disable if you're not using it frequently.

🪲 Known Issues

Sodium might show an "incompatible resource pack" warning when using ReShaded after adding, removing, Despite this they're fully compatible, something's just broken on either end.

Sodium's incompatible resource pack warning

Essential's menus and GUIs might be purple when using certain resource packs.

Essential Mod's purple menu
